Large West Central Asian Bronze Greek Cross Seal Matrix
Circa 2300-1800 B.C.Estimate: £30 - 40 (+bp*)
Opening Bid: £5
Handled stamp seal with Greek cross design, accompanied by an old scholarly note, typed and signed by W.G. Lambert, late Professor of Assyriology, University of Birmingham, 1970-1993, which states: 'Stamp Seal of Bronze 28 x 17 x 35 mm. This had originally the shape of four Greek crosses based on a central small circle, but three are broken off and missing, only one remains. Above the circle is a tall stalk handle with round pierced loop on the top. the circle and crosses are compartmented. This comes from west central Asia and dates to c. 2300-1800 B.C. What remains is in good condition, and the pattern of the whole can easily be reconstructed.' 14.8 grams, 35 mm
